1. Who this policy covers

The Services are provided to automotive dealerships and similar businesses (“Dealers,” “Customers,” “you”). This policy addresses three kinds of individuals:

  • Dealer personnel — staff who use the platform.
  • Consumers — a Dealer’s customers and prospects whose information is processed through the Services on the Dealer’s behalf.
  • Website visitors — anyone who visits our public website.

For consumer information processed on a Dealer’s behalf, the Dealer is the controller of that information and is responsible for having the appropriate rights, notices, and consents. ShiftScale acts as a service provider / processor and only processes that information to provide the Services under our agreement with the Dealer. This Privacy Policy governs our own practices; a consumer’s relationship is primarily with the Dealer they interacted with.

2. Information we collect

a. Information you provide. Account and contact details (name, business email, phone), business information, billing and payment details, support communications, and content you submit (e.g., messages, notes, configuration).

b. Consumer information processed on a Dealer’s behalf. To deliver the Services, we process consumer records supplied by the Dealer or drawn, with the Dealer’s authorization, from the Dealer’s connected business systems. This may include contact details, vehicle information, service and sales history, appointment records, and communications history (calls, texts, emails, and chat).

c. Information from connected dealership systems. With the Dealer’s authorization — granted through the Dealer’s own accounts and, where applicable, the relevant integration marketplace — we access data from third-party dealership management, CRM, scheduling, inventory, and communications systems. We access only the data fields necessary to provide the Services, and we use that data solely to provide the Services to that Dealer. We do not sell it and do not use it for our own independent purposes. (See also our Data Processing & Security page.)

d. Information collected automatically. Device and usage data, log data, IP address, and cookie/similar-technology data when you visit our website (see our Cookie Policy).

We do not knowingly collect information from children under 13 (or under 16 where applicable). The Services are for business use and are not directed to children.

4. How we share information

We share information only as follows:

  • With service providers / sub-processors that perform functions on our behalf — for example, cloud hosting and infrastructure, communications infrastructure (voice/SMS/email delivery), payment processing, and analytics. These providers are permitted to use the information only to perform services for us and are bound by confidentiality and data-protection obligations. We describe them by category rather than name; a categorized sub-processor summary is available on request where required.
  • With connected dealership systems, at the Dealer’s direction, to read or write data as needed to provide the Services.
  • With the applicable Dealer, whose consumer data we process.
  • For legal reasons — to comply with law, regulation, legal process, or enforceable governmental request; to enforce our terms; or to protect the rights, property, or safety of ShiftScale, our users, or others.
  • In a business transfer — in connection with a merger, acquisition, financing, or sale of assets, subject to this policy.

We do not sell personal information, and we do not “share” it for cross-context behavioral advertising as those terms are defined under applicable U.S. state privacy laws.

5. Communications, calls, and text messages

The Services enable Dealers to communicate with consumers by phone, text message, email, and chat. Calls and messages may be recorded, transcribed, and analyzed to provide and improve the Services, where permitted by law and subject to the Dealer’s notices and consents. Text-message practices — including how consumers opt in, opt out (reply STOP), and get help (reply HELP) — are described in our SMS / Text Messaging Terms.

6. Data retention

We retain information for as long as needed to provide the Services, comply with our legal obligations, resolve disputes, and enforce our agreements. Consumer information processed on a Dealer’s behalf is retained according to our agreement with that Dealer and is deleted or returned on termination as described there, subject to legal retention requirements and routine backups.

7. Security

We maintain administrative, technical, and organizational safeguards designed to protect information, including encryption in transit and at rest, role-based access controls, per-Dealer data isolation, and hosting with reputable infrastructure providers in the United States. No method of transmission or storage is completely secure, and we cannot guarantee absolute security. See our Data Processing & Security page for more detail.
